•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Coursera
  • Online Degrees
  • Careers
  • Log In
  • Join for Free
    Coursera
    Chevron Left
    Back to Python Classes and Inheritance

    Learner Reviews & Feedback for Python Classes and Inheritance by University of Michigan

    Filled StarFilled StarFilled StarFilled StarHalf Faded Star
    4.7
    stars
    3,679 ratings

    About the Course

    This course introduces classes, instances, and inheritance. You will learn how to use classes to represent data in concise and natural ways. You'll
    also learn how to override built-in methods and how to create "inherited" classes that reuse functionality. You'll also learn about how to design
    classes. Finally, you will be introduced to the good programming habit of writing automated tests for their own code. The course is best-suited
    for you if you are already familiar with Python fundamentals, which are covered in the "Python Basics" and "Python Functions, Files, and
    Dictionaries" courses (courses 1 and 2 of the Python 3 Programming Specialization). It is optional to have taken the "Data Coll...
    ...

    Top reviews

    MS

    Jun 25, 2023

    Filled StarFilled StarFilled StarFilled StarFilled Star

    An amazing course! Thank you so much. Everything about this course was incredible, especially the final project. As always, I thoroughly enjoyed solving problems in the Runestone environment.

    TY

    Aug 13, 2020

    Filled StarFilled StarFilled StarFilled StarFilled Star

    Great course! A month ago I still knew nothing about programming. Now I can try to understand and write codes for a mini game, which is super cool. Many thanks to the teachers and Coursera.

    Filter by:

    526 - 550 of 596 Reviews for Python Classes and Inheritance

    Filled StarFilled StarFilled StarFilled StarStar

    By Matheson W

    •

    Aug 6, 2019

    I found this course very informative and learned a lot.

    Filled StarFilled StarFilled StarFilled StarStar

    By Rasika D

    •

    Jun 23, 2020

    Its very helpful course for me !!! Thanks A lot

    Filled StarFilled StarFilled StarFilled StarStar

    By Ajay

    •

    Jun 27, 2020

    Week 3 last assignment was a bit overwhelming .

    Filled StarFilled StarFilled StarFilled StarStar

    By Yash R

    •

    Jun 22, 2020

    This course should have been the third course.

    Filled StarFilled StarFilled StarFilled StarStar

    By Jayu C

    •

    Aug 15, 2020

    The wheel of fortune was greatly taught!!

    Filled StarFilled StarFilled StarFilled StarStar

    By Eisha E

    •

    Jul 21, 2020

    Not bad, You will learn some new thoughts

    Filled StarFilled StarFilled StarFilled StarStar

    By Dhillan S

    •

    Sep 27, 2020

    need more Clarity in the final project.

    Filled StarFilled StarFilled StarFilled StarStar

    By Pratik K S

    •

    Jun 8, 2020

    learned python classes and inheritance

    Filled StarFilled StarFilled StarFilled StarStar

    By Manoj S

    •

    Apr 19, 2020

    Amazing teachers amazing explanation.

    Filled StarFilled StarFilled StarFilled StarStar

    By Peter C

    •

    Jun 1, 2024

    Great start for learning Python.

    Filled StarFilled StarFilled StarFilled StarStar

    By Bhavesh C

    •

    Feb 15, 2022

    Got to learn more about python

    Filled StarFilled StarFilled StarFilled StarStar

    By Juan D C

    •

    Feb 10, 2019

    It´s a very interesting course

    Filled StarFilled StarFilled StarFilled StarStar

    By Anurag c

    •

    Apr 17, 2020

    nice course to learn basics

    Filled StarFilled StarFilled StarFilled StarStar

    By Krishnan.V

    •

    Jul 22, 2020

    awsome

    very usefull for me

    Filled StarFilled StarFilled StarFilled StarStar

    By Kiran K

    •

    Oct 2, 2020

    good learning expirience

    Filled StarFilled StarFilled StarFilled StarStar

    By Nikhil Y

    •

    May 10, 2020

    a good course for basics

    Filled StarFilled StarFilled StarFilled StarStar

    By Naveen C

    •

    Jun 27, 2020

    useful for selflearning

    Filled StarFilled StarFilled StarFilled StarStar

    By ABHISHEK K J

    •

    Sep 5, 2020

    Awesome course content

    Filled StarFilled StarFilled StarFilled StarStar

    By Sumanth B

    •

    May 11, 2020

    Better examples needed

    Filled StarFilled StarFilled StarFilled StarStar

    By Yash Z

    •

    Sep 2, 2020

    Great experience

    Filled StarFilled StarFilled StarFilled StarStar

    By Jose H C

    •

    Nov 11, 2019

    It's all good.!

    Filled StarFilled StarFilled StarFilled StarStar

    By YEDURADA J K

    •

    Aug 8, 2020

    very helpfull

    Filled StarFilled StarFilled StarFilled StarStar

    By Aditya S

    •

    Aug 27, 2020

    Good Content

    Filled StarFilled StarFilled StarFilled StarStar

    By nikhilvinay C

    •

    Mar 19, 2025

    nice course

    Filled StarFilled StarFilled StarFilled StarStar

    By Paul H

    •

    Jan 27, 2021

    Great class

    • Chevron Left
    • 1
    • ...
    • 14
    • 15
    • 16
    • 17
    • 18
    • 19
    • 20
    • 21
    • 22
    • 23
    • 24
    • Chevron Right

    Coursera Footer

    Technical Skills

    • ChatGPT
    • Coding
    • Computer Science
    • Cybersecurity
    • DevOps
    • Ethical Hacking
    • Generative AI
    • Java Programming
    • Python
    • Web Development

    Analytical Skills

    • Artificial Intelligence
    • Big Data
    • Business Analysis
    • Data Analytics
    • Data Science
    • Financial Modeling
    • Machine Learning
    • Microsoft Excel
    • Microsoft Power BI
    • SQL

    Business Skills

    • Accounting
    • Digital Marketing
    • E-commerce
    • Finance
    • Google
    • Graphic Design
    • IBM
    • Marketing
    • Project Management
    • Social Media Marketing

    Career Resources

    • Essential IT Certifications
    • High-Income Skills to Learn
    • How to Get a PMP Certification
    • How to Learn Artificial Intelligence
    • Popular Cybersecurity Certifications
    • Popular Data Analytics Certifications
    • What Does a Data Analyst Do?
    • Career Development Resources
    • Career Aptitude Test
    • Share your Coursera Learning Story

    Coursera

    • About
    • What We Offer
    • Leadership
    • Careers
    • Catalog
    • Coursera Plus
    • Professional Certificates
    • MasterTrack® Certificates
    • Degrees
    • For Enterprise
    • For Government
    • For Campus
    • Become a Partner
    • Social Impact
    • Free Courses
    • ECTS Credit Recommendations

    Community

    • Learners
    • Partners
    • Beta Testers
    • Blog
    • The Coursera Podcast
    • Tech Blog
    • Teaching Center

    More

    • Press
    • Investors
    • Terms
    • Privacy
    • Help
    • Accessibility
    • Contact
    • Articles
    • Directory
    • Affiliates
    • Modern Slavery Statement
    • Manage Cookie Preferences
    Learn Anywhere
    Download on the App Store
    Get it on Google Play
    Logo of Certified B Corporation
    © 2025 Coursera Inc. All rights reserved.
    • Coursera Facebook
    • Coursera Linkedin
    • Coursera Twitter
    • Coursera YouTube
    • Coursera Instagram
    • Coursera TikTok
    Coursera

    Sign up

    Learn on your own time from top universities and businesses.

    ​
    ​
    Between 8 and 72 characters
    Your password is hidden
    ​

    or

    Already on Coursera?


    I accept Coursera's Terms of Use and Privacy Notice. Having trouble logging in? Learner help center

    This site is protected by reCAPTCHA Enterprise and the Google Privacy Policy and Terms of Service apply.